1.1 Derinkuyu: The Subterranean City of Turkey

In central Turkey, beneath the region of Cappadocia, lies one of the most remarkable underground cities ever discovered: Derinkuyu.

  • Built over 2,500 years ago, this city could house up to 20,000 people.
  • It has 18 levels, with tunnels, ventilation shafts, stables, kitchens, and even churches.
  • The entrances were hidden, and large stone doors could be rolled into place to protect the inhabitants from invaders.

1.2 Naours: The Underground City of France

In northern France, the Naours underground city was originally built by monks in the Middle Ages. But during World War I, it became a refuge for soldiers hiding from enemy fire.

  • It has 3 kilometers of tunnels and over 300 rooms.
  • Soldiers from different nations left graffiti and messages on the walls, turning it into a historical time capsule.
